We are looking for a Senior Cloud Platform Engineer with up to 8 years of experience in cloud engineering, automation, and building lightweight full-stack components to support platform operations. The ideal candidate will have hands-on expertise in cloud services, scripting/automation, backend API development (Java/.NET), and UI frameworks such as React. This role focuses on delivering scalable cloud solutions, integrating infrastructure platforms, and developing engineering utilities or dashboards that streamline operations. Key Responsibilities: • Implement cloud infrastructure solutions and automation using industry best practices across Azure/AWS/GCP. • Develop backend services, APIs, and operational tools using Java or .NET, and build UI interfaces with React when required. • Contribute to Infrastructure-as-Code implementations using Terraform, ARM/Bicep, or CloudFormation. • Work closely with architects and platform engineering teams to integrate cloud services, monitoring, security, and DevOps pipelines. • Participate in code reviews, documentation, design discussions, and ensure compliance with engineering standards. • Troubleshoot infrastructure, platform, and application integration issues across cloud and on-prem environments. • Support deployment automation, CI/CD pipeline configuration, and containerization initiatives. •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to translate business needs into technical implementation plans.

What you need to know about the Los Angeles Tech Scene

Los Angeles is a global leader in entertainment, so it’s no surprise that many of the biggest players in streaming, digital media and game development call the city home. But the city boasts plenty of non-entertainment innovation as well, with tech companies spanning verticals like AI, fintech, e-commerce and biotech. With major universities like Caltech, UCLA, USC and the nearby UC Irvine, the city has a steady supply of top-flight tech and engineering talent — not counting the graduates flocking to Los Angeles from across the world to enjoy its beaches, culture and year-round temperate climate.

Key Facts About Los Angeles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 375,800; 5.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Snap, Netflix, SpaceX, Disney,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, adtech, media, software,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$11.6 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Strong Ventures, Fifth Wall, Upfront Ventures, Mucker Capital, Kittyhawk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: California Institute of Technology, UCLA, University of Southern California, UC Irvine, Pepperdine, California Institute for Immunology and Immunotherapy, Center for Quantum Science and Engineering
